This serif italic shows gently bracketed serifs, tapered terminals, and a smooth, calligraphic flow with subtle stroke modulation. The forms are relatively open, with generous sidebearings and a relaxed rhythm that gives lines of text an airy texture. Capitals are steady and traditional, while the lowercase features a noticeable rightward slant, long extenders, and softly curved joins that keep the overall color even and calm.

Italic details are prominent in the lowercase, including a single-storey ‘a’ and flowing entry/exit strokes that reinforce continuous reading rhythm. Numerals and capitals maintain the same restrained detailing, supporting a consistent texture across mixed-case settings.
